THE COMPANYStandard Communities is a leading owner, investor, and developer of affordable and middle-income housing. As one of the largest owners of affordable housing in the U.S., we believe housing is a pathway to prosperity. We deliver high-quality, sustainable homes that foster community and offer our 75,000+ residents the opportunity to build brighter futures.With over $6 billion in assets under management and a portfolio of nearly 30,000 units across 200 properties in 22 states + Washington, D.C., our team blends nationwide scale with local expertise. As a Certified B Corporation and California Benefit Corporation, we value high performance, social responsibility, and innovation. Headquartered in Los Angeles and New York, with offices across the country, we’re driven by a shared mission: to transform housing, empower residents, and strengthen communities. These core principles guide us in how we build, collaborate, and grow together.THE POSITIONAs an Associate, you will play a leadership role in underwriting, transaction execution, and portfolio strategy across Standard Communities’ investment platforms. You will use financial analysis, communication, and strategic problem solving to oversee deal underwriting, manage closing processes, and coordinate with internal teams and third-party stakeholders.This role offers broad exposure across acquisitions, new development, and asset management initiatives. You will work closely with senior leadership while maintaining ownership of financial models, managing complex deal workflows, and helping identify opportunities while mitigating risk across the investment lifecycle.Depending on team placement (Acquisitions, Development, Asset Management), the Associate will contribute to overall company goals in a meaningful way. Our roles are all 100% in office to allow the best opportunity for connection and collaboration. With offices based in New York, Los Angeles, Washington, D.C., and Chicago we offer a wide range of departments where you can add value and jump start your career in the affordable housing space. This is a high-impact role offering broad exposure to senior leadership, external stakeholders, and a mission-driven real estate investment strategy.What You Can Expect To DoFinancial Analysis & Underwriting LeadershipLead financial analysis and underwriting of potential acquisitions, development, and redevelopment opportunities utilizing Excel.Develop detailed, complex financial models used to evaluate and value real estate investments.Maintain full ownership of financial models throughout the deal lifecycle, including assumptions, calculations, and sensitivity analyses.Create and maintain stabilization analyses for relevant tax credit and non-stabilized acquisitions, including periodic financial review of recently closed deals.Prepare and maintain distribution worksheets and communicate with investors regarding distributions and asset updates.Transaction Execution & Deal ManagementLead transaction execution efforts from initial underwriting through closing.Manage the deal closing process, including preparation of closing statements and coordination among lenders, investors, legal counsel, brokers, and sellers.Keep deal timelines, underwriting templates, and due diligence notes updated and organized.Oversee the engagement of third-party vendors, ensuring appropriate reports are ordered based on deal characteristics.Review third-party reports, market studies, engineering reports, environmental reports, and other diligence materials to refine underwriting assumptions.Work with Capital Markets to ensure debt and equity investors receive all required analyses and documentation.Lead efforts related to insurance coverage, including engaging brokers for quotes and coordinating required coverage levels.Affordable Housing & Agency Coordination (Where Applicable)Assist in the preparation of LIHTC tax credit applications in coordination with internal teams and local counsel.Assist in the preparation of HUD assignment and Mark-to-Market (MU2M) applications in coordination with HUD counsel and internal stakeholders.Manage processes such as 5th Year Contract Rent Adjustments, including procurement of updated Rent Comparability Studies (RCS) and coordination of implementation across departments.Cross-Functional Leadership & Portfolio IntegrationPrepare transition memos and partner with Operations, Construction, Compliance, and Asset Management teams to ensure smooth post-closing transitions.Act as a source of institutional knowledge regarding initial operating plans and underwriting assumptions.Coordinate closely with Development, Asset Management, Construction, Legal, Compliance, and Finance teams across active projects.Train and mentor Analysts supporting assigned transactions.What You Should Have4-75–10 years of relevant experience in the multifamily real estate sector, with a focus on finance, underwriting, acquisitions, development, or asset management.Affordable housing experience strongly preferred (LIHTC, HUD, workforce housing, or similar programs).Bachelor’s Degree in Finance, Accounting, Economics, Real Estate, or related field.Advanced Excel modeling proficiency; ability to build, audit, and manage complex financial models independently.Strong understanding of multifamily operating fundamentals, capital stacks, debt structures, and equity partnerships.Excellent verbal and written communication, organizational, presentation, and analytical skills.Strong work ethic, attention to detail, and ability to manage multiple priorities in a fast-paced, entrepreneurial environment.Ability to take ownership and consistently follow through on complex processes.Willingness to travel.What You Should BeCurious, ambitious, and thoughtful by nature.A highly motivated real estate finance professional who values accountability and precision.Well-rounded and comfortable working across legal, construction, asset management, compliance, and policy disciplines.An independent self-starter who operates with confidence and initiative.Highly accountable — you take ownership, meet deadlines, and care deeply about the quality of your work.Calm under pressure and able to manage competing priorities and deadlines.A strong communicator who can interface effectively with investors, lenders, agencies, brokers, and internal stakeholders.Collaborative and team-oriented, with a willingness to roll up your sleeves and contribute wherever needed.Passionate about affordable housing and motivated by the impact of your work.At this time, Standard Communities is not able to sponsor a new applicant for employment authorization for this position.
